这里提到了conkeror、vimium、vimperator这些使用emacs、vim理念、用来不用鼠标操作浏览器的插件/浏览器。
我去翻reddit发现了qutebrowser,又在它主页里发现了类似的项目的相当完整的列表。
我目前是chrome+vimium,作为一个普通web小工,想过换firefox加入vimperator神教但是dev tools颜值差chrome不少所以放弃了,而vimium因为chrome对插件的限制,有不少残念的地方,比如它是嵌入到页面里面的,虽然它会最先加载,但页面完全没开始渲染的时候,是不能用它的按键的,类似地它也不能用在浏览器本身的各种设置页、空白页上。
1 个赞
firefox + keysnail 才是神器
用linux之后 mooz 开发的工具至少节省了我一半的操作电脑的时间……
这里有提及的不在上面列表里的,keysnail,是FireFox的Emacs按键插件,可定制度非常高,有图形化定制界面,能直接用JS配置,甚至能支持宏录制。当然能支持多个平台。陈斌之前也试过Conkeror,不过似乎因为平台支持?的原因转到Keysnail上。
当然如果追求轻量化,Conkeror是不错的选择,而且作为一个独立的浏览器它也有一些Keysnail比不上的特色功能,比如可以用一个统一的配置文件配置,Webjump(一个针对 M-x 优化的书签列表),干净简约的界面(连标签、菜单、地址栏和按键都没有,只有 powerline 和 minibuffer,最多加个滚动条)。
PS:对了,Conkeror的bug还是有不少的,但是项目活跃度还挺高,底层也是FireFox,bug修复得快。
PPS: 在 macOS 上用 Conkeror 时 emacsclient 无法找到 server 的问题解决:
conkeror is nice but it’s still not emacs.
不过这句话道出了事实,等 Emacs 内置的 WebKit 做好了,对我们这些Emacs用户来说比哪个浏览器都要强。
1 个赞
先收藏,等有时间再折腾。目前对 edit-server 已经很满意了。
1 个赞
vimperator 和 keysnail 都安装过,但是很少使用 Firefox,久而久之便忘了它们的存在,再打开 Firefox 时,自觉地用起了鼠标。
Chrome 上安装的是 vimnum,常用的功能有:
- link hints (可以定制字符,我特别中意这点,把不好按的数字键和容易混淆的o去掉了)
- 翻页
- 文本复制
- 打开书签(一些常用的书签:copy-url-and-title, read-it-later, …)
- tab 关闭/召回
link hints 可以点击 edit-server 浮动按钮,所以很容易又跟 emacs 关联起来了,除了上传图片,基本上 mouse-less 了:
刚刚才发现,Chrome 不知道什么时候把焦点顺序的 bug 解决了,以前是:
当按快捷键到地址栏输入地址,然后按 tab 竟然不是转移到页面上,而是扩展的 icon (这里可能记忆有误,但是可以确定不是页面),要 tab 多次才能回到页面,这对 mouse-less 是很大的干扰,为此还专门设置一个搜索引擎(指的是这里:chrome://settings/searchEngines)用来跳转:
1 个赞
其实我觉得鼠标操作也挺好的,windows 上面的 cent browser 爽得不要不要的,可惜没有 linux 版
1 个赞
https://vivaldi.com
Presto/Opera 系的流览器也有了。这个浏览器做的很漂亮,可定制程度也很高,甚至支持鼠标手势输入。特点在于本身就注重于定制性与舒适性,而不是刻意追求全键盘操作。
比较遗憾的是不开源。
现在四大浏览器就差 Trident/IE 系的了。
2 个赞
这个论坛简直是geek的小红书(种草者)。现在我电脑里有chrome、firefox、IE、pale moon、conkeror、vivaldi这么多的浏览器。。
4 个赞
Yet another.
这个是用黑科技把当前文字区域变成一个自行实现的内嵌简易 vi(目前不支持block edit)。
支持 Chrome Opera FireFox
与 Vimperator/Keysnail/VimFx 兼容
3 个赞
最近发现用 FireFox 放视频 CPU 占用率比用 WebKitGTK+ 高,Conkeror 在 Gentoo 上放 HTML5 声音还会失真,所以用了 Vim 系的 LuaKit。
3年了,emacs内置webkit做好了么,能浏览大部分网站么?